Episode description

There’s a lot that people don’t talk about when it comes to the side effects of cancer treatment. Whether patients get chemotherapy, radiation, surgery, or a combination of it all, the changes to their bodies have a heavy physical and emotional impact. Racquel Williams talks with a group of survivors and medical experts from The Penn Medicine | Virtua Health Cancer Program about everything from hair loss to sexual wellness - including how breast cancer impacts men and why “going flat” should be presented as an alternative to reconstruction. Then, on Shara in the City, we look at what happens after a mastectomy. Reconstruction doesn’t always include nipples, so tattoos have become a popular option. Shara Dae Howard visits a tattoo artist who helps breast cancer survivors feel good about their new bodies.
